Massive Exchange Server Hack — What You Need To Know

Earlier this month, the tech world was buzzing with news of yet another major security incident: hundreds of thousands of organizations running on-premises Microsoft Exchange servers (including 30,000 in the United States) were discovered to have been breached using a previously unknown exploit-- giving the attackers, suspected to be a state-sponsored threat group, access and complete control over the impacted systems.

Microsoft Teams Adds Huge Security Feature

In the age of teleconferencing and remote work, Microsoft Teams and Zoom have become household names. Both are great platforms with a bevy of features suited for virtual meetings and workplace collaboration, but Zoom, up until recently, had a key security feature that Teams has lacked: end-to-end encryption.
